Goal-based savings product

from NatWest

Here is what customers told Fairbanking about this product:

Fairbanking logo
  • The product contains multiple features to help customers manage their money better. In this case to increase the likelihood that a customer will save for a specific objective (e.g. car, holiday, wedding) or in order to have an emergency fund

The specific features that have helped it gain this rating are:

  • You can budget how much you can afford to save and actions are suggested.
  • You can set up one or more goals or savings 'pots', which can be personalised.
  • You can set up a specific "rainy day" fund for emergencies.
  • You can find out how much you will need to save and for how long.
  • You can easily set up a regular payment into your saving account.
  • You can easily see how your savings are progressing towards your savings goals.
  • You will find the product is presented both with graphics and numbers.

  • Fairbanking has ensured that an independent assessment has taken place to verify that the product is working effectively for customers. The testing involves obtaining feedback from customers on the specific features. The testing is paid for by the bank, but under the direction of Fairbanking and conducted by Ipsos MORI.
  • The product has been granted 4 out of 5 Stars for how well it encourages customers to save. A high standard is expected and if more useful features are added to the product it may receive a higher rating. No UK banking product has been granted higher than a 4-Star rating to date.
  • Fairbanking is not a price comparison site - it may be possible to get a higher savings interest rate with a different product.
  • A payment is made by a banking organisation to The Fairbanking Foundation® to cover the costs of granting the Fairbanking Mark and fund further research.
